Guild Wars 2 – The next “WoW Killer”?

While waiting for RLcrafters last night, I was in Mumble with mfish. He’s telling me how he’s addicted to Guild Wars 2. I get curious what he’s talking about.
(Rewrite, as this is horribly fragmented)

I’ve learned the following from mfish, and a video on the Guild Wars 2 website. Forgive my constant ‘somewhat similar’ sayings);
– Guild Wars 2 is “like WoW, but less grindy”.
– There’s no mounts. Instead, there’s special waypoints. Similar to FPs in WoW(without the flying part). mfish also added that the price increases with your level, which is somewhat similar to WoW(who’s price is based on expansion).
– There’s no such thing as ‘soloing old content’. Content scales with you, giving you a challenge.
– The quest system is designed for exploration. There’s no ‘breadcrumb quests’ of getting to a specific quest giver.
– The level cap is Level 80, and will remain there forever. He answered why, but I forgot.
– It is possible to solo quests. You don’t have to be grouped. If you can solo to the max level, I need to ask mfish.
– Been told the community is easier to deal with than WoW. There’s a lot more nice people than trolls.
– There’s no faction system, despite the name of the game.
– The name “Guild Wars” came from the original game. Now there’s no such thing.
– When creating a character, from what I’ve seen, you can control the origin of your character. If they were born in a slum, or in a prosperous castle. It’s somewhat similar to Dragon Age: Origins.
– PvP is there, and like WoW, it only happens in specific areas of the game world.
– There’s also a somewhat similar thing of World PvP. Except it’s several large scale teams battling it out. Mfish said it’s “World vs World vs World.”
– The world feels alive. There’s also Random Events that can change certain areas of the world, and it even depends on your actions as a player.
– There’s no Orcs, no Tauren, and no Undead. There’s also no time traveling BS.
– There are dailies, but unlike WoW, they aren’t used to get gear. There apparently are no reputations for some reason.
– I have heard that getting gear is easier, and is somewhat similar to heirlooms in WoW(as in, increase in level as you do).
– Player Housing? mfish mentioned about “player instances” and how they can’t be customized. He also mentioned of a ‘Guild Hall’ coming in an expansion.
– The game is F2P. All you have to do is pay for the game. No subscription fees. No $14.95 a month. None of that shit.
– I ask mfish about what’s endgame content like, once you hit 80. He said there’s nothing really to do until an upcoming expansion. So, it feels similar to WoD at the moment (with it lacking in solid core content). That’s not good.

And that’s basically all I know. I believe I’m going to give this game a chance, when my WoW subscriptions end on March 17th. He says it costs $40 for the game itself. Just glad there’s no monthly fees.
